Nick Harley is VP of Growth at Raygun and in this episode we’re talking about how Raygun bootstrapped their way to become a multi-million dollar SaaS business all the way from the remote location of New Zealand. Not all SaaS marketing teams have VC funding behind them so we caught up with Nick to hear how their small marketing team of four people helped Raygun bootstrap their growth.
